Split testing, commonly referred to as A/B testing, is a powerful technique for optimizing various aspects of digital experiences, including websites, apps, emails, and advertisements. By comparing two or more versions of a variable, split testing helps marketers, product managers, and designers understand which variation delivers better results based on specific metrics, such as click-through rates, conversion rates, or user engagement. This data-driven approach allows businesses to make informed decisions that enhance user experience and drive performance.
What is Split Testing (A/B Testing)?
In a split test, a target audience is divided into groups that each receive a different version of a variable to compare the impact on user behavior. Typically, a control group sees the “original” or current version, while the test group sees a variation. Metrics from each version are analyzed to determine which one meets the desired objective most effectively.
For instance, if a company wants to improve its website’s conversion rate, it might use split testing to assess whether changing the color of a call-to-action (CTA) button affects the number of users who complete a purchase.
While “A/B testing” usually refers to testing two versions, split testing can also encompass multivariate testing (testing multiple elements or variations at once), depending on the complexity of the hypothesis.
Key Components of Split Testing
- Hypothesis: A clear hypothesis is the foundation of effective split testing. The hypothesis should state what is being tested, why, and the expected outcome. For example, “Changing the CTA button color from green to red will increase click-through rates by 10%.”
- Variable: This is the specific element being tested, such as the button color, headline, or layout. The variable should be isolated so that any difference in performance can be attributed directly to that element.
- Control and Variation: The control is the original version, while the variation is the modified version. In some cases, there may be multiple variations tested simultaneously.
- Audience Segmentation: The audience is split randomly, ensuring that the results are unbiased and statistically significant. Equal and random distribution helps avoid external factors that could skew the results.
- Metrics and Goals: These are the specific performance indicators used to evaluate the test’s success. Common metrics include click-through rate, conversion rate, engagement time, and bounce rate.
- Statistical Significance: This concept ensures that results are reliable and not due to chance. Statistical tools are used to determine the confidence level, typically aiming for 95% confidence to ensure the results are actionable.
Steps in Conducting a Split Test
- Define the Goal: Identify the specific goal, such as increasing sign-ups, improving engagement, or enhancing the user experience. This goal should align with business objectives and serve as the measure of success.
- Formulate the Hypothesis: Develop a clear hypothesis that states the expected outcome of the change. For instance, “Adding customer testimonials to the landing page will increase sign-ups by 15%.”
- Create Variations: Design the variations that will be tested against the control. Make sure each variation differs only in the specific variable you want to test, ensuring that the results are attributable solely to that change.
- Split the Audience: Divide the target audience randomly to ensure an equal chance of exposure to each variation. Many testing platforms offer automated audience segmentation, which simplifies this step.
- Run the Test: Conduct the test over a sufficient time period to capture enough data, minimizing the influence of seasonal or external factors. The test duration depends on traffic volume and desired confidence levels.
- Analyze the Results: Use statistical tools to evaluate the performance of each variation against the control. Look for metrics that align with the goal and check for statistical significance.
- Implement the Winning Version: If the variation outperforms the control with statistical significance, implement it. If there’s no clear winner, consider running additional tests or refining the hypothesis.
Types of Split Testing
- A/B Testing: The most basic form of split testing, where one variable is changed and tested against a control.
- A/B/n Testing: Involves testing more than one variation (A/B/C or A/B/C/D, for example) against the control to assess multiple changes simultaneously.
- Multivariate Testing (MVT): Tests multiple elements at once to determine which combination of variations performs best. This approach is useful for complex layouts with several variables, such as a landing page with multiple interactive components.
- Redirect Tests: In this approach, users are redirected to entirely different pages or experiences to evaluate which design or layout yields better results. Redirect tests are often used for significant design overhauls or major UX changes.
Benefits of Split Testing
- Data-Driven Decision Making: Split testing replaces guesswork with empirical evidence, allowing businesses to make informed changes based on actual user behavior.
- Improved User Experience: By testing different variations, businesses can identify and implement changes that enhance usability, readability, and engagement.
- Increased Conversion Rates: Optimizing elements that impact conversion directly, such as CTAs and form placements, can drive higher conversion rates and improve revenue.
- Reduced Bounce Rate: By testing variations that may encourage users to stay on the site longer, businesses can reduce bounce rates and increase engagement.
- Enhanced ROI: Split testing helps allocate resources toward elements that drive better performance, maximizing return on investment (ROI).
Challenges of Split Testing
- Time and Resource Intensive: Running effective split tests requires time, planning, and analytical resources. For high-traffic sites, tests may run quickly, but smaller sites need longer periods to reach statistical significance.
- Risk of Misinterpretation: Without careful analysis, there’s a risk of misinterpreting results. Sample sizes must be large enough, and results should be statistically significant to ensure reliability.
- Limited Scope per Test: Split tests can only measure the impact of isolated variables. For broader insights, multivariate testing or a series of iterative split tests may be necessary.
- Audience Segmentation Complexity: Dividing audiences can lead to unbalanced results if segments aren’t randomized correctly, especially in smaller sample sizes or highly targeted groups.
- External Influences: Factors like seasonality, economic events, or current trends can impact test outcomes, skewing results if not accounted for.
Best Practices for Split Testing
- Test High-Impact Elements: Focus on elements that have a direct influence on your goals, such as headlines, CTAs, and pricing displays. Testing minor elements, like button color alone, may not produce meaningful insights unless they directly impact conversions.
- Run One Test at a Time: Conducting multiple split tests simultaneously can lead to conflicting results and complicate analysis. Test sequentially for the most accurate insights.
- Use Reliable Testing Tools: Use reputable A/B testing tools, like Google Optimize, Optimizely, or VWO, which offer built-in segmentation, statistical analysis, and audience management.
- Ensure Proper Sample Size: Statistical significance is crucial. Use a sample size calculator to estimate the necessary traffic volume for accurate results.
- Monitor Metrics Carefully: Define and track metrics that align directly with your goals. Avoid “vanity metrics” that don’t contribute to actionable insights.
- Document Results and Learnings: Record findings from each test, whether successful or not. Tracking results helps in refining strategies and avoiding repeat mistakes.
Tools for Split Testing
Several tools facilitate split testing by offering analytics, segmentation, and visualization features. Popular A/B testing tools include:
- Google Optimize: Free and integrated with Google Analytics, ideal for smaller businesses.
- Optimizely: A comprehensive platform for A/B and multivariate testing, suitable for larger organizations.
- VWO (Visual Website Optimizer): Offers A/B testing, heatmaps, and funnel analysis for a complete optimization solution.
- Adobe Target: Advanced tool for A/B testing and personalization, ideal for enterprise-level testing.
Split testing, or A/B testing, is an essential method for refining digital experiences and driving performance. By enabling data-backed decisions, split testing helps businesses enhance user engagement, increase conversion rates, and boost ROI. With a clear hypothesis, reliable metrics, and strategic testing, companies can maximize the impact of their digital assets and continually evolve to meet user needs.